Mueller standardises on Cognos for business intelligence
- United Arab Emirates: Thursday, May 18 - 2006 at 14:41
Leading steel builder expands deployment with Cognos 8 solution to provide business managers with better decision-making insights.
Previously, Mueller deployed Cognos planning, reporting and performance applications to track key performance indicators and share its balanced scorecard with business managers. As a result, Mueller gained deeper insight into finances, customers, and internal processes and was able to evaluate market strategies to make more informed business decisions.
"With Cognos 8 BI, Mueller will benefit from having the complete range of BI capabilities, from analysis, scorecarding, and reporting, on a single, proven architecture. In addition to delivering a single point of entry for business managers to access information, Cognos 8 BI will simplify deployment and administration for the IT department. As a result, Mueller plans to standardise on Cognos 8 BI and deploy the product to a wider audience, bringing more people into its management reporting structure and allowing for even greater visibility and insight into business performance," said David Brierley, regional manager, Cognos Middle East and Africa.
